Sound insulation improved

Double glazing can increase the sound insulation in your home. This is particularly crucial if you live close to noisy roads or railway tracks. Double-glazed windows make it impossible for noise to escape. The internal glass permits less external noise to enter the room.

In addition, double glazed windows can increase the efficiency of your home. Double glazing can enhance the STC rating of windows and reduce costs for energy if you select the most suitable kind.

There are many things to take into consideration when selecting a window. It is crucial to consider the shape, size, and the thickness of the panes. Each thickness has different frequencies. The STC rating can be increased by altering the thickness of the glass.

Another crucial aspect is the air gap between the panes. A greater distance between the panes can result in more soundproofing.

Between each pane, a 100mm insulating space should be provided for the best performance. Acoustic interlayers can be used to reduce sound transmission through the glass.
